November 2018 BALANGKASAN SA CBD! UAP MAKATI CBD CHAPTER held Its First Ever Balangkasan Story by: Ar. Joselito Loreto L. Bersamina Jr., UAP "Up to what point shall we conserve or preserve and up to what point shall we rebuild anew?" This was the nagging question which highly influenced the discussion on the recently concluded Balangkasan sa CBD which happened on November 10, 2018, Saturday at the Wilcon Depot IT Hub along Chino Roces Ave. corner EDSA, Makati City. Hosting Balangkasan was the first in the history of CBD and it is in cooperation with the UAP Committee on Balangkasan facilitated by Arch. Sylvester Seno, through the coordination of Ar. Reynaldo M. Cristobal Jr., CBD Vice President for Programs and Development. The planning of CBD’s first ever Balangkasan started with a dream. A dream to open an opportunity to every single member to be heard and participate in our GMM. A dream that through constructive and open exchange of opinions, something tangible and very real will spring out of our collective enterprise. Through the guidance of UAP Balangkasan Committee, and the support of each and every member, this came to pass. Balangkasan sa CBD’s guest speakers were, from the side of pro-heritage were Ar. Ramil Tibayan and Robert F. Tomas. On the side of pro-modernism were Ar. Walther N. Tomas and Ar. Joseph AdG. Javier. The reactors were Mr. Erik Akpedonu from Germany and Sir Andrew Arriola, a Baranggay Councilor in Binondo, Manila. It was a highly-charged discussion dissecting the very essence of heritage preservation and modernism, two ends of the spectrum needing the essential middle ground in order to reach a common direction in the development of Philippine architecture and the improvement of our built environment. In the end, a resolution has been made and signed by everyone present.
